Motel Capri
Lombard St., San Francisco
Photo courtesy Justin Montano

Off Lombard St. is a roadside motel advertising its services just as the old motor hotels used to years ago. Yes, just 4 blocks away is a very quiet motel... the Capri Motel. Also sporting its neon skin at night, the Capri shows that character still remains amidst an environment dominated by motel chains.


Yes, the motel is "very quiet" and now just one block away!

Lombard Plaza Motel
Photo courtesy Justin Montano

The Lombard Plaza Motel is also along... yes.. Lombard St. Within a short distance of the Golden Gate Bridge as well as Fisherman's Wharf, Lombard is a popular spot for tourists seeking lodging at a reasonable price.
